Overview ¶
Package cli provides the Cobra command tree for the codegraph binary. Each verb lives in its own file; this file contains shared UI helpers.

type GraphQuerier ¶
type GraphQuerier interface {
// SearchNodes runs the symbol-search pipeline and returns scored results.
SearchNodes(rawQuery string, opts SearchOptions) ([]model.SearchResult, error)
// Callers returns the set of symbols that call the given symbol name.
Callers(symbol string) (*CallersResult, error)
// Callees returns the set of symbols that the given symbol name calls.
Callees(symbol string) (*CalleesResult, error)
// Impact returns the blast-radius for the given symbol name.
Impact(symbol string, depth int) (*ImpactResult, error)
// Status returns index statistics.
Status(projectPath string) (*StatusResult, error)
// Files returns the list of indexed files.
Files() ([]FileInfo, error)
}
GraphQuerier is the narrow read-only interface the CLI needs from the query layer. Implement it against the real query package; use mockQuerier in tests.
func NewStoreQuerier ¶
func NewStoreQuerier(stores ...*store.Store) GraphQuerier
NewStoreQuerier wraps one or more *store.Store as a GraphQuerier. With a single store it behaves identically to the original single-store wrapper.

type StoreQuerier ¶
type StoreQuerier struct {
// contains filtered or unexported fields
}
StoreQuerier implements GraphQuerier by fanning each operation out across a slice of per-scope stores and merging the results in Go. The data model is one SQLite DB per (language, version) scope; every underlying query func is single-scope, so whole-repo answers come from running each query per store and merging — mirroring mcp.MultiBackend.
For a single store, every method delegates to behavior byte-identical to the previous single-store StoreQuerier.
Tests use mockQuerier instead.
